Youth In Rail – Megan McLeod

Meet Megan McLeod, who interns for the Western Mechanical Division of CN Railway. 

Megan is an electrical engineering student at the University of Alberta and plans to specialize in plasma and photonics in her final year.  

Her career goal is to apply her knowledge as an electrical engineer in the field of energy and transportation. “I want to contribute to the emerging nuclear and hydrogen energy industries. Today’s youth will be responsible for the future of the human race, so we must be committed to our future. I believe this is possible by focusing on the betterment of society and the repair of the environment. I want to design and implement projects that achieve these goals and empower more girls to go into STEM,” says Megan.
